Output 5e843c88b9fe129668fcde8e3fe1012f1855e5e925aaaced2b0840b2cf293559:0

value
3884981101
script pubkey
OP_0 OP_PUSHBYTES_20 22bf01f25a2b98812f39065db393bc7d76e6faa5
address
tb1qy2lsruj69wvgzteeqewm8yau04mwd749knnngf
transaction
5e843c88b9fe129668fcde8e3fe1012f1855e5e925aaaced2b0840b2cf293559
confirmations
195266
spent
true